Search results
651 packages found
Group items into batches, defined by size or time.
Function wrapper, that cancels the previous function call, if time between previous and current call less than ms
![hero](https://raw.githubusercontent.com/andresclua/debounce-throttle/main/public/debounce-cover.png)
Throttle streams of data while passing them through promises an timers. Use various valves to discard redundant data points.
A batched debouncing and throttling solution, for performance.
A simple locking helper that ensures an asyncronous function is only called once until unlocked.
Simple evented debouncer. Emit events at reduced rate, limited per time unit.
A redux middleware to prevent dispatching of repeat actions for a specific period of time.
Quick implementation of throttle() and debounce() functions
A tool to easily make the search debounce properly
A React component that elegantly handles multiple rapid clicks to enhance user experience and prevent unintended actions.
- react
- debounce
- debounce-button
- debounce-button-component
- debounce-button-component-library
- debounce-button-library
- react-debounce-button
- react-debounce-button-component
- react-debounce-button-component-library
- react-debounce-button-library
- button
A higher-order function to provide a Rate Limiting mechanism to the given function.
Utility for custom hooks in React
- async operations
- click outside
- copy to clipboard
- react hooks
- debounce
- deep compare
- event handling
- fetch
- geolocation
- hover
- local storage
- long press
- previous value
- react
- View more
The most light-weight and developer friendly debounced search-bar build in React.
a practical custom toolkit
- snows
- snows_l
- utils
- splitChunk
- arr2tree
- arr2percentage
- isDecimal
- decimalLen
- num2chineseStr
- numToMoneyFormat
- num2micrometer
- removeMicromete
- randomNum
- transformEmail
- View more
React hooks to debounce functions
zustand-debounce is a library that extends the capabilities of [Zustand](https://github.com/pmndrs/zustand) to provide a JSON state storage system with delayed (debounced) writing to storage. With this tool, you can reduce the number of write operations t
Throttles/debounces handlers of a child element
throttle and debounce a function based on a parameter key
Debounce any redux action-creator